Casio EX-ZR1000 vs Sigma fp Overview
On this page, we will be contrasting the Casio EX-ZR1000 vs Sigma fp, one is a Small Sensor Superzoom and the latter is a Advanced Mirrorless by brands Casio and Sigma. There exists a sizeable gap among the image resolutions of the EX-ZR1000 (16MP) and fp (25MP) and the EX-ZR1000 (1/2.3") and fp (Full frame) have totally different sensor sizes.

The EX-ZR1000 was introduced 7 years before the fp which is a fairly large gap as far as camera technology is concerned. Both cameras have different body design with the Casio EX-ZR1000 being a Compact camera and the Sigma fp being a Rangefinder-style mirrorless camera.

Casio EX-ZR1000 vs Sigma fp Physical Comparison
For anyone who is intending to travel with your camera regularly, you need to take into account its weight and size. The Casio EX-ZR1000 features external measurements of 108mm x 62mm x 37mm (4.3" x 2.4" x 1.5") along with a weight of 255 grams (0.56 lbs) while the Sigma fp has specifications of 113mm x 70mm x 45mm (4.4" x 2.8" x 1.8") with a weight of 422 grams (0.93 lbs).

Casio EX-ZR1000 vs Sigma fp Sensor Comparison
Normally, it is very difficult to envision the contrast in sensor dimensions only by checking out specifications. The image below might offer you a stronger sense of the sensor measurements in the EX-ZR1000 and fp.
To sum up, the 2 cameras have different megapixel count and different sensor dimensions. The EX-ZR1000 using its smaller sensor will make shooting shallower DOF more challenging and the Sigma fp will produce greater detail using its extra 9MP. Higher resolution will allow you to crop shots a bit more aggressively. The more aged EX-ZR1000 will be disadvantaged with regard to sensor innovation.
